Fluorine Lined Stop Valve: 5 Key Benefits You Need to Know

The Fluorine Lined Stop Valve is an essential component in various industries, offering protection and efficiency. In this blog, we will explore five key benefits of utilizing fluorine lined stop valves.

The first major advantage of Fluorine Lined Stop Valves is their unparalleled chemical resistance. These valves are designed with a fluoropolymer lining that provides superior protection against a broad range of aggressive chemicals. This makes them ideal for use in industries such as pharmaceuticals, chemicals, and petrochemicals, where corrosive materials are commonplace. By employing these valves, businesses can significantly reduce the risk of chemical leaks and enhance system longevity.

Another notable benefit is the exceptional temperature capability that Fluorine Lined Stop Valves offer. The fluoropolymer lining can withstand extreme temperatures without degrading, making these valves suitable for high-temperature applications. This feature ensures that operations can continue smoothly, even when faced with challenging conditions. Businesses will find that investing in these valves leads to fewer maintenance interruptions and enhanced operational efficiency.

In addition, Fluorine Lined Stop Valves excel in terms of sealing performance. The unique construction of these valves leads to tighter seals that prevent leakage and maintain the integrity of the piping system. A secure seal is paramount for safety and environmental compliance, particularly in industries dealing with hazardous substances. The use of fluorine lined valves reduces the chances of accidents and fosters a safer workplace environment.

Cost-effectiveness is another significant benefit of Fluorine Lined Stop Valves. While the initial investment may be higher than standard valves, their durability and low maintenance needs translate to lower long-term costs. The resilience of the fluorine lining means fewer replacements and repairs will be necessary over time, allowing companies to allocate funds more effectively. When total cost of ownership is considered, Fluorine Lined Stop Valves often prove to be the more economical choice.

The final advantage worth highlighting is the versatility of Fluorine Lined Stop Valves. They can be customized to meet specific application requirements, including size, pressure rating, and linings. This adaptability ensures that industries can find the right solution for their unique challenges without compromising on performance. Whether it's in food processing, oil refining, or wastewater management, these valves are an excellent fit across various sectors.

In conclusion, the Fluorine Lined Stop Valve offers a plethora of advantages, including exceptional chemical resistance, high-temperature durability, superior sealing performance, cost-effectiveness, and versatility. Understanding these benefits allows businesses to make informed decisions and invest in reliable components that drive operational efficiency and safety.
